A serene meadow with scattered cabins and roaming cows, resembling Shangri-La Bürgenstock ⭐⭐, a popular holiday and conference destination since 1872, boasts a number of luxury hotels, a conference center, and Europe's tallest outdoor lift, the Hammetschwand Lift . This lift connects the scenic cliff path to the Hammetschwand vantage point, where visitors can enjoy panoramic views of Lake Lucerne and the surrounding mountains.
